New Museum Exhibition Explores the History of Digital Culture

LOS ANGELES A major new exhibition opened this week at the national museum, offering visitors a comprehensive and immersive journey through the history of digital culture from the early days of the internet to the present.

Exhibition Highlights

The show features over 500 artifacts, interactive installations, and multimedia experiences. Highlights include original hardware from the early internet era, recreations of iconic websites, and galleries dedicated to the evolution of social media, gaming, and digital art.

Curators worked with technology historians, artists, and internet culture experts to ensure the exhibition captures both the technological innovations and the cultural movements that shaped the digital world.

The exhibition runs through the end of the year and has already generated significant advance ticket sales, suggesting strong public interest in understanding the technology that defines modern life.
